Q: Is 121,221,008 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 121,221,008 is a composite number.

Why is 121,221,008 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 121,221,008 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 16 101 202 404 808 1,616 75,013 150,026 300,052 600,104 1,200,208 7,576,313 15,152,626 30,305,252 60,610,504 and 121,221,008, with no remainder.

Since 121,221,008 cannot be divided by just 1 and 121,221,008, it is a composite number.
